The challenge

The primary challenge was to accelerate the validation process for prototype valves, which involved both manual assembly and leakage testing. A critical requirement was to create a testing fixture that could form a perfect seal with the valve to ensure the accuracy of the leakage tests. Furthermore, the valve design featured several pneumatic ports at different heights, which complicated the clamping process and required an innovative approach to secure them all simultaneously and effectively.

The solution

Custom assembly sockets were designed and manufactured, which significantly accelerated the manual assembly process while maintaining high-quality standards. For testing, two manual sockets were created to check the tightness of the prototype valves responsible for pressure modulation in semi-trailer EBS systems.

A key innovation was the development of special heads for the testing sockets. These heads consist of carefully selected seals and a set of springs that provide a precise and adequate clamping force. This design completely eliminated the risk of leaks at the interface between the device and the valve. The unique construction of these heads also made it possible to secure numerous pneumatic ports of varying heights with a single DESTACO clamp, greatly simplifying and speeding up the testing procedure.
